Comedian Jon Stewart addressed the election results Thursday morning in an interview with Charlie Rose, saying the “fight has never been easy.”
Stewart, the long-time Daily Show host who retired earlier this year, said he felt badly for the people who will have more “uncertainly and insecurity” as a result of the election.
Stewart also discussed his new book in the interview, which aired on CBS This Morning.
